Penguins look to keep win streak going, host the Blue Jackets
Columbus Blue Jackets (3-4, in the Metropolitan Division) vs. Pittsburgh Penguins (6-2, in the Metropolitan Division)
Pittsburgh; Saturday, 7 p.m. EDT
BOTTOM LINE: The Pittsburgh Penguins host the Columbus Blue Jackets as winners of four consecutive games.
Pittsburgh has a 2-1-0 record in Metropolitan Division play and a 6-2 record overall. The Penguins have a +nine scoring differential, with 28 total goals scored and 19 conceded.
Columbus has a 0-2-0 record in Metropolitan Division play and a 3-4 record overall. The Blue Jackets have a 1-2-0 record in games decided by a goal.
The matchup Saturday is the first meeting this season between the two teams.
INJURIES: Penguins: None listed.
Blue Jackets: None listed.
